It's like Anima, needs only one color but also lacks protection. Most human cards are cheap enough to be casted, the main benefit is the reduction of cost for angels. Then again, you need to attack with her several times to make the effect worthwhile unlike Anima could just pump up via 1cc creatures. By the time it happens, I'd question if this angel is worth the deck slot.

Then again, Herald is not a legend, which means you can have several in play and all provide some cost reduction. Defy Death will speed it up also, same color too.

After having played with this card, here's what I think:

-Too expensive at 3WhiteWhite.
-Too slow for ramping Angels out.
-Too fragile (even w/ it's pump ability) because it has to attack and prone to removal or combat tricks.
-Obv. prone to being countered/bounced.

One of the following would have made this card worth keeping IMO:
-A cost of 2WhiteWhite.
-Not needing to attack to pump it up.
-Not needing to add counters in order lower the cost of Human/Angel spells and replacing it with a static 2 less to play Human/Angel spells.
-A 4/4 body.
-Coming into play with a +1/+1 counter already on it.
-Vigilance.
-Hexproof/Shroud.
-Indestructible.

It wins very few games, and most of the time it just ends up with the player tapping out when they played it and essentially losing their turn after it was countered / removed / bounced.

If you need ramping for Angels+Humans (plus other creatures), you can try splashing in Somberwald Sage. It can be had on Turn 2 or 3, and you will be able to produce 6-8 mana by the time it's summoning sickness wears off (depends on if you hit your land drops and if you have creatures that produce mana).

If you're on a budget and need to replace this Angel with another Angel, Angelic Overseer or Serra Angel are better options and they'll win you games.

Kaalia of the Vast is actually great with this.

Kaalia herself is a human. So this will help a LOT with paying the "I Hate Your Commander" Tax, also known as the "Sol Ring" Tax, also known as the 2 mana you pay extra every time your Commander dies. Basically that 2 mana is now 1 mana with this. A savvy table does not let Kaalia live long enough to be useful, but if you can fetch this, you're quite happy because you can now cast your Commander easily with probably Just a Sol Ring and this.

the less mana ramp you have to run, the more room for bombs you have. Kaalia REALLY want to run lots of bombs, so the more -efficient- mana ramp you can find- not just by one or color-shifting but really honest to goodness ramping for cheap- Kaalia loves that because it supports the general being under heavy fire and it lets you play your stuff when you can't defend Kaalia.
